Needham & Company Remains Sidelined Following Hewlett-Packard's (HPQ) F2Q Results
May 22, 2015 7:03 AM EDTNeedham & Company maintain a Hold rating on Hewlett-Packard (NYSE: HPQ) following F2Q results. Total revenue reported was 25.4B, slightly below consensus of $25.7B. Non-GAAP EPS of $0.92 was above consensus of $0.85. For F3Q (Jul), HP expects $0.83-0.87 in non-GAAP EPS, compared to consensus estimates of $0.87

Hewlett-Packard (HPQ) Tops Q2 EPS by 1c; Guides Q3 EPS to Low-Side of Expectations
May 21, 2015 4:05 PM EDT(Updated - May 21, 2015 4:08 PM EDT)
Hewlett-Packard (NYSE: HPQ) reported Q2 EPS of $0.87, $0.01 better than the analyst estimate of $0.86. Revenue for the quarter came in at $25.5 billion versus the consensus estimate of $25.68 billion.
Separation update HP provided an update on its planned separation into two independent, Fortune 50 companies. The separation remains on track and the company expects associated dis-synergies of approximately $400 to $450 million.

Global Chromebook Sales Expected to Rise 27% in 2015 - Gartner (GOOG) (HPQ)
May 21, 2015 11:53 AM EDTWorldwide Chromebook sales to end users is on pace to reach 7.3 million units in 2015, a 27 percent increase from 2014, according to Gartner, Inc. Education is the primary market for Chromebooks and represented 72 percent of the global Chromebook market in 2014.
"Since the first model launched in mid-2011, Google's Chromebook has seen success mainly in the education segment across all regions," said Isabelle Durand, principal analyst at Gartner. "In 2014, the education sector purchased 72 percent of Chromebooks in EMEA, 69 percent in Asia/Pacific, and 60 percent in the U.S. (see Table 1).

Hewlett-Packard (HPQ) Will Sell Majority Stake in H3C to Tsinghua Holdings
May 21, 2015 8:04 AM EDTHewlett-Packard (NYSE: HPQ) and Tsinghua Holdings today jointly announced a partnership that will bring together Chinese enterprise technology assets of Hewlett-Packard and China's prestigious Tsinghua University to create the leading Chinese provider of technology infrastructure.
Under the definitive agreement, Tsinghua Holdings subsidiary, Unisplendour Corporation, will purchase a 51% stake in a new business called H3C, comprising H3C Technologies and HP's China-based server, storage and technology services businesses, for approximately $2.3 billion, valuing the total business at $4.5 billion (net of cash and debt).
